On Sun, 2011-04-17 at 14:28 -0500, James Bottomley wrote:
> On Sun, 2011-04-17 at 10:23 -0500, James Bottomley wrote:
> > It's most likely a driver module that's getting loaded which is turned
> > off in the booting configuration ... finding it isn't going to be easy,
> > though ...
> 
> Finally got a build (had to swap out -Os for -O2).
> 
> I traced the module loads and successful inits and found it; it's
> pata_cmd64x  ... it loads but never returns from init.  I bet it's
> trying to poke into ISA space which causes the HPMC.
> 
> Removing this one module from the system allows it to boot again.
[...]

We also had a recent report that this driver is also bust on some sparc
systems.  We could swap back to cmd64x on these architectures but I
would rather get pata_cmd64x fixed.
